怎么在Docker和Kubernetes上运行MongoDB微服务
在Docker和Kubernetes上运行MongoDB微服务的方法有很多种,但是最简单的方法是使用官方的MongoDB Docker镜像。
首先,你需要从Docker Hub上下载MongoDB的Docker镜像。然后,运行下面的命令来启动一个MongoDB容器:
docker run --name some-mongo -d mongo
这条命令会启动一个名为“some-mongo”的MongoDB容器,并且使用默认的配置。
如果你想要使用自定义的配置来运行MongoDB容器,可以使用下面的命令:
docker run --name some-mongo -v /my/own/datadir:/data/db -d mongo --storageEngine=mmapv1
这条命令会启动一个名为“some-mongo”的MongoDB容器,并且使用自定义的配置文件来指定数据存储引擎。
要将MongoDB容器连接到Kubernetes集群,可以使用下面的命令:
kubectl run some-mongo --image=mongo --port=27017
这条命令会启动一个名为“some-mongo”的MongoDB容器,并且将其连接到Kubernetes集群。
要将MongoDB容器作为一个微服务运行,可以使用下面的命令:
docker run --name some-mongo -d -p 27017:27017 mongo
这条命令会启动一个名为“some-mongo”的MongoDB容器,并且将其作为一个微服务运行在27017端口上。
相关文章